Assembly and adjustment
Prior to assembly and adjustment always
unplug the tool.
Adjusting the depth of cut (fig. B)
Turn the planing depth adjustment knob (4).
One revolution of the adjustment knob equals a
1.5 mm change in depth. One graduation
corresponds to a depth of cut of 0.1 mm, and this
is offered up to 1.0mm in depth.
Attaching and removing the parallel fence
(fig. A & C)
The parallel fence (12) is used for optimum tool
control on narrow workpieces.
Slacken the wing parallel fence tightening bolt (6).
Fit the parallel fence (12) in the hole (7) from
either side.
Tighten the parallel fence tightening bolt.
To remove the parallel fence, proceed in reverse
order.
Removing cutters (fig. D)
Remove the three bolts (13) with the spanner (14)
supplied.
Flap the side guard (8) up.
Remove drum cover (17) and remove the cutter
(15) out of its holder.
Place the cutter or replace it.

Always replace both cutters.
Replace the drum cover (17). Make sure that
the cutter is flush with the planing shoe (16).
Tighten the three bolts (13).
Adjusting cutters (fig. E)
Place the cutter (15) on the guage (18), and make

the cutter edge perfectly flush with the inside
edge of the guage (18).
Place the bracket (19) on the cutter, and make
the flange of bracket flush with the back side of
the guage.
Tighten the two screws (20) on the bracket.
Slip the flange of the bracket into the groove of
drum (21).
Place the drum cover (17) and tighten the three
bolts (13).
Sharpening cutters (fig. F)
Fasten the cutter to sharpening holder (22). Be
sure both cutter edges face in the same direction.
Place the cutter edges so that they rest flat on the
grinding stone.
Firmly grip the sharpening holder and move back
and forward to sharpen the cutter (15).
Instructions for use
Always observe the safety instructions
and applicable regulations.
Prior to operation:
Adjust the depth of cut.
If necessary, fit and adjust the parallel fence.
Use sharp cutters only.
